RADICAL. REAL. at the Kunsthalle Mannheim: When Reality Itself Becomes Art Material

The Kunsthalle Mannheim dedicates the largest special exhibition in Germany on Nouveau Realism and its surroundings in more than fifteen years. RADICAL. REAL. Nouveau Realism and the Art of the 1960s opens from 03.07.2026 to 11.10.2026, offering a multifaceted view of a movement that redefined the relationship between art, everyday life, and society.

An Art Experience between Object, Body, and Consumer Society

At the center is the direct engagement with reality: found objects, industrial materials, monochrome color fields, and performative interventions make visible how radically the art of the 1960s broke the boundaries of painting. Starting from outstanding works from the Kunsthalle's collection, a precisely curated examination unfolds with major works by Arman, César, Yves Klein, Mimmo Rotella, Daniel Spoerri, Niki de Saint Phalle, and Jacques de la Villeglé.

The 1960s as an Era of Change

Nouveau Realism arose in the environment of Paris and became an international visual language that dealt with consumption, urbanity, body, and identity. The exhibition shows how these artists did not romanticize the mundane but took it seriously as an aesthetic experience: as a remnant, trace, imprint, montage, and appropriation. It is precisely this that gives this presentation its special power: It makes visible how art gains a new language of form from reality.

Between Collection Treasure and Global Perspective

The exhibition goes beyond a mere style history. For the first time, it outlines a comprehensive, multipolar, and global cartography of the movement centered in Paris. In addition, positions that simultaneously worked on similar questions and contributed significantly to the definition of the new artistic language emerge. This creates a dense picture of those years, in which painting, sculpture, installation, and object art encountered each other in an open field.
